Your participation is critical at the Multnomah County Healthy Community Budget forum on TONIGHT! At the forum you have the chance to directly communicate with County officials about how the County should prioritize funding for its programs and services related to community health and livability next year.  The forum will be held tonight from 6-8pm, in the Multnomah Building Boardroom, located at 501 SE Hawthorne Blvd. in Portland.  Free parking, children’s activities, and refreshments will be provided. Public transit is also readily accessible. Learn more at www.multco.us/portal/site/OCI

Rock out for open government TONIGHT at 9 p.m. at Berbati's Pan, as The Society of Professional Journalists and Willamette Week co-sponsor Swim Swam Swum and special guests for Sunshine Week.  The event is a fundraiser for The Society of Professional Journalists advocacy work.  Money raised will also support training for journalists, bloggers and anyone else who wants to use Oregon Public Records Law to keep government honest.  Berbati's Pan is located at 231 SW Ankeny Street in Portland.  More information at  spjoregon.org

The Community Energy Project is giving a free workshop for qualified participants on Watering to the Weather for Healthy Watersheds. Learn how to calibrate your drip system, soaker hoses, hose-end sprinklers, or automatic sprinkler systems to match your plants needs more accurately. Water your lawn or garden based on weather patterns, and how actions in your back yard affects the local watershed.  Get a free kit of conservation materials!  The class will be held THIS Saturday, March 20, so register NOW by calling 503.284.6827 x109 or email water@communityenergyproject.org
